## Activities & Attractions
- **Frist Art Museum**: Discover Nashville’s beloved Frist Art Museum, where interactive spaces like Martin ArtQuest® and rotating exhibitions bring art to life for curious minds and art lovers of all ages. Guests 18 and under enjoy free admission, making it a perfect, inclusive destination for families and students to explore creativity together.
- **Radnor Lake State Park**: Radnor Lake State Park offers a rare urban wilderness escape just 10 miles from downtown Nashville, where hikers, birdwatchers, and photographers can spot bald eagles and river otters along 7.75 miles of pristine trails. As Tennessee’s first State Natural Area, it provides a peaceful sanctuary for nature lovers seeking biodiversity and serenity without the crowds of typical parks.

- **Country Music Hall of Fame and Museum**: Discover the "Smithsonian of country music" with over 2.5 million artifacts, from rhinestone costumes to historic recordings, in Nashville's iconic bass-clef building. Perfect for fans of all eras, this self-guided journey celebrates legendary artists and the rich history that shaped American music.

- **Johnny Cash Museum**: Ranked the world’s number one music museum, this Nashville attraction features the largest collection of Johnny Cash artifacts, including handwritten lyrics and interactive experiences where you can virtually stand beside the Man in Black. It’s perfect for country music fans, history buffs, and anyone curious about the legendary singer’s life and legacy.
- **Centennial Park**: Centennial Park in Nashville is a 132-acre historic oasis featuring the iconic full-scale Parthenon replica, serene Lake Watauga, and vibrant cultural events like Musicians Corner. History buffs, art lovers, nature enthusiasts, and families will enjoy its blend of outdoor trails, gardens, dog park, and live performances.
- **Ryman Auditorium**: Step into the "Mother Church of Country Music" at Ryman Auditorium, a hallowed 1892 venue with legendary acoustics where icons like Johnny Cash and the Grand Ole Opry once performed. Music lovers and history buffs will adore this intimate Nashville landmark, offering unforgettable tours and world-class concerts on America's most iconic stage.
